Thirteen GOP States To Oppose Pipeline Lawsuit

(Washington, DC) — Thirteen more Republican states are signing up to oppose the Standing Rock pipeline lawsuit. The Standing Rock Sioux Tribe filed a suit in October accusing the Army Corps of allowing the pipeline to operate on tribal land without an easement, and without sufficient environmental study or emergency spill response plans. Last week, North Dakota signed on as a co-defendant, arguing that closing the pipeline would cause the state to lose hundreds of millions of dollars and cost thousands of jobs. On Monday, 13 additional states also signed on as co-defendants, making similar arguments.
